Arsenal and Tottenham lock horns on Sunday in a much awaited North London Derby which should be another cracking contest between two fierce rivals, who face each other in contrasting form at the Emirates.
Arsenal
The Gunners are enjoying supreme form this season, which saw them embark on a 15-match unbeaten run in all competitions following the 4-3 opening day defeat to Liverpool. Arsene Wenger’s men have been undefeated in their last nine Premier League games and have also won seven of those which makes them firm favourites to emerge victorious from their Sunday’s encounter.
The Gunners will most certainly be looking to extend their formidable stretch of results as they at the same time look to win only their second match against Tottenham since 2014. The two rivals met five times with Arsenal winning only once and the pressure will be on Wenger’s side to come out on top and confirm the title ambitions.
Another thing will be on Arsene Wenger’s mind heading into the North London derby this weekend though. Arsenal suffer worse results in November than any other month of the year and the Frenchman has already urged his men to end the November curse despite a potential selection crisis due to a number of injuries to first-team players.
Team News
Hector Bellerin is facing a fitness battle ahead of the Tottenham duel, while Santi Cazorla has been ruled out with Achilles tendon injury.
Theo Walcott is facing a late fitness test, while Chuba Akpom is having back problems which will keep him out of contention. In addition, Mertesacker, Perez, Monreal and Welbeck all remain sidelined.

Tottenham
Despite their bright start to the season which saw them win six of their opening seven matches in all competitions, Tottenham Hotspur are going through a rough patch at the moment.
They might be only three points behind their bitter rivals, but Spurs have failed to win any of their last six matches and are facing a crucial moment which can very well define the rest of the season for Mauricio Pochettino’s men. Free-flowing, attack-oriented Spurs have been struggling in the scoring department of late without first-choice striker Harry Kane, having only scored three goals in their last six games.
The England international striker is making a timely return from his injury and the fact he will be in contention for the game against Arsenal might just be the boost Spurs need to kick-start their campaign and get back to winning ways. Having in mind that they won only one of their last six visits to Emirates, it will be easier said than done.
Team News
Alderweireld’s absence will once again be a big blow for the visiting side against a top class attacking team such as Arsenal.
Eric Lamela and Harry Kane have recovered from injuries and are back in training, but the lack of match fitness could limit their contribution in the Sunday’s North London Derby.
Key Aspects to Consider
Arsenal are unbeaten in last 15 games in all competitions
Gunners have managed to beat Spurs only once since 2014
Tottenham failed to win any of their last 6 matches
Spurs scored only three goals during that time
Wenger’s men won 11 of their last 14 home matches

Conclusion
Highly anticipated North London derby comes at the perfect time for Arsenal, but not so much for Totteham who are struggling to find their footing over the last couple of weeks. The Gunners are enjoying a great run which they hope will be extended despite the fact Spurs will be buoyed by the return of their key striker Harry Kane.
